/**
+ * Sanity-check the contents of the kernel version secure storage context.
+ *
+ * Use this if reading from secure storage may be flaky, and you want to retry
+ * reading it several times.
+ *
+ * This may be called before vb2api_phase1().
+ *
+ * @param ctx Context pointer
+ * @return VB2_SUCCESS, or non-zero error code if error.
+ */
+int vb2api_secdatak_check(const struct vb2_context *ctx);
+
+/**
+ * Create fresh data in the kernel version secure storage context.
+ *
+ * Use this only when initializing the secure storage context on a new machine
+ * the first time it boots. Do NOT simply use this if vb2api_secdatak_check()
+ * (or any other API in this library) fails; that could allow the secure data
+ * to be rolled back to an insecure state.
+ *
+ * This may be called before vb2api_phase1().
+ *
+ * @param ctx Context pointer
+ * @return VB2_SUCCESS, or non-zero error code if error.
+ */
+int vb2api_secdatak_create(struct vb2_context *ctx);
